Definition of Cosmetology

esthetics facial toners in Forestdale RI salonC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human body look more beautiful through the application of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that a number of cosmetology schools are referred to as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but basically a cosmetic can be almost an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, most states mandate that you go through some kind of specialized training and then be lic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Forestdale RI be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have gotten experience and a customer base, open their own shops or salons. Others will start seeing clients either in their own residences or will travel to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ates go by many professional names and are employed in a wide variety of specializations including:

  • Estheticians
  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As formerly stated, in most states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In certain states there is an exemption. Only those conducting more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, including shampooers, are not required to become licensed in those states.

Esthetics Certificates and Degrees

cucumber mask Forestdale RI esthetics clientThere are primarily two pathways available to get esthetician training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ally require 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ree ordinarily tak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are offered if you want to specialize in just one area, for instance esthetics. A degree program will also most likely feature management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to run a parlor or other Forestdale RI business. More advanced deg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specializations as salon or spa management. Whatever type of program you go with, it’s important to make certain that it’s recognized by the Rhode Island Board of Cosmetology. Many states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ain respected organizations,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Esthetician Courses

Online esthetician programs are convenient for Forestdale RI students who are working full time and have family obligations that make it challenging to attend a more traditional school. There are a large number of web-based cosmetology school programs available that can be attended through a desktop comput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More conventional beauty schools are frequently fast paced given that many courses are as short as 6 or 8 months. This means that a substantial portion of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are covering the same volume of material, but you’re not devoting numerous hours outside of your home or travelling to and from classes. However, it’s important that the school you choose can provide internship training in nearby salons and parlors to ensure that you also receive the hands-on training necessary for a complete education. Without the internship portion of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ills needed to work in any facet of the cosmetology field. So don’t forget if you decide to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is available in your area.

Is the School Accredited? It’s necessary to make sure that the esthetician school you enroll in is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ards guaranteeing a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ation can also be essential for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which often are not offered in 02824 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a criteria for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, numerous Forestdale RI businesses will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more positively upon those with accredited training.

Is Enough Live Training Provided?  Practicing and perfecting esthetician techniques and abilities involves lots of practice on volunteers. Find out how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the cosmetology classes you will be attending. Some schools have salons on campus that enable students to practice their developing skills on real people. If a beauty school provides limited or no scheduled live training, but rather relies mainly on utilizing mannequins, it may not be the best option for cultivating your skills. So look for alternate schools that furnish this type of training.
